Finance Review Summary — Tarnwick Logistics

For the sales leads: one account, Helvane Group, now represents 46% of recognised revenue, up from 31% a year ago. This concentration exposes us to severe downside if their renewal slips. We have modelled a loss scenario; margins would compress sharply within two quarters. Diversification targets will be set per territory. Please treat the following planning note as strictly confidential.

confidential, yagaf-kaguf: The eastern region missed its Kasok quota by 57.3 percent last quarter. Rusielek Works plans to raise the Kelix list price by 37.6 percent in February. The pricing group signed off on a budget of $308.5 million for Project Quenwyn. The renewal with Norwynax Foods closes at $199.4 million a year, 2.4 percent above the last contract.

## Building Access — Spares Room (Hullbrook Annex)

Contractors: the spare hardware room is down the east corridor on the ground floor, third door on the left. Sign in at the front desk first and grab a visitor lanyard. Anything you take out, jot it in the blue logbook — yes, even the little stuff. The door self-locks, so don't wedge it. To get in, punch in the code below.

staff pass of hagug-taguf = bdg-HJ-9

The waveform preview in Clipforge renders from a downsampled peak file rather than the raw audio, generated at upload time by the Brindle worker pool. This keeps scrubbing responsive even on hour-long sessions, at the cost of a few seconds of preprocessing. For the release, we froze the downsampling parameters after testing against Orla's podcast corpus — changing them invalidates every cached peak file. The shipped constants are these.

limits module of fafog-tawef:
CAPS = {
    "belath": 369,
    "queneth": 818,
    "ralwyn": 169,
    "goriel": 1004,
    "novvan": 808,
}